Clear viewing and reliable endurance – with a 6.3-inch Actua display and 24-hour battery
The 6.3-inch Actua display is described as brighter than before, complemented by curved edges and front and back glass. The phone is advertised with a 24-hour battery and includes a 45W charger.
A brighter screen improves readability in varied lighting, while a 24-hour battery supports a full day of typical use. The included 45W charger removes the need to source a separate charger.
